Depositional systems and karst geology of the Ellenburger Group (Lower Ordovician), subsurface West Texas Depositional systems and karst geology of the Ellenburger Group (Lower Ordovician), subsurface West Texas 1990

The Ellenburger Group (Lower Ordovician) of Texas is a laterally extensive peritidal carbonate shelf sequence. It forms a major deep oil reservoir, having estimated reserves of 1.15 billion barrels of oil, and it also contains an estimated 2.2 billion barrels of oil equivalent.
